FM holds pre-Budget talks with film industry delegation
New Delhi, Feb 4 (PTI) Finance Minister Pranab Mukherjeetoday met film industry delegation, accompanied by Minister ofInformation and Broadcasting Ambika Soni, as part of hispre-Budget consultations.
"The delegation consisted of about 20 members includingYash Chopra, Ramesh Sippy and Mukesh Bhatt, all representingFilms and Producers Guild," an official statement said.
Besides, FICCI Secretary General Amit Mitra, L Suresh,Vice President of Film Federation of India, UTV Group CFORajeev Waghle, CFO of Reliance Big Films Subhashish Sarkarand Zee Tele films CEO Puneet Goenka, among others, were alsopart of the delegation.
The representatives of different forums of film industrygave their suggestions for consideration and inclusion in theforthcoming General Budget for 2011-12, which is to beunveiled on February 28.
These consultations are an annual exercise conducted bythe Finance Minister before the Budget.
Earlier this year, Mukherjee met finance ministers ofstates and representatives of India Inc, agriculturalists,economists, bankers,financial regulators, NGOs, among othersto seek their inputs in formulating the Budget.
